The verdict

Schaefer Systems - MFGNC runs at 146% of its industry's injury rate - more dangerous than the typical Packaging, plastics (e.g., blister, bubble), manufacturing workplace, earning a grade D.

Schaefer Systems - MFGNC injury rate improved

Schaefer Systems - MFGNC's TCR fell 3.7 from 8.4 in 2016 to 4.7 in 2019. Peak filing year was 2016 at 8.4 TCR. In 2019, DART was 0.86×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

2016=8.4 · 2017=3.4 · 2018=2.9 · 2019=4.7

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2019 4.7 4.2 9 0 0
2018 2.9 2.9 6 0 0
2017 3.4 1.9 7 0 0
2016 8.4 6.0 14 0 0
